Curcumin for the Prevention of Colon Cancer

Completed · Phase 1

Conditions studied: Colorectal Cancer

In brief

RATIONALE: Chemoprevention therapy is the use of certain drugs to try to prevent the development of cancer. Curcumin may be effective in preventing the development of colon cancer. PURPOSE: Phase I trial to determine the dose amount of curcumin that can be tolerated to help in preventing colon cancer in healthy men and women.
